About Jasna Metović

Jasna Metović is a scholar working on Oncology, Epidemiology, Molecular Biology, Surgery and Cancer Research, having authored 48 papers that have together received 687 indexed citations. Recurring topics across this work include Lung Cancer Research Studies (14 papers), Neuroendocrine Tumor Research Advances (13 papers), Breast Cancer Treatment Studies (6 papers), Breast Lesions and Carcinomas (6 papers), Neuroblastoma Research and Treatments (5 papers), Pancreatic and Hepatic Oncology Research (4 papers), Thyroid Cancer Diagnosis and Treatment (4 papers) and Cancer Cells and Metastasis (3 papers). The work is most often cited by research in Oncology (309 citations), Cancer Research (120 citations), Neurology (100 citations), Epidemiology (211 citations) and Pulmonary and Respiratory Medicine (155 citations). Jasna Metović has collaborated with scholars based in Italy, United States and Colombia. Frequent co-authors include Mauro Papotti, Paola Cassoni, Isabella Castellano, Luca Bertero, Marco Volante, Federica Massa, Umberto Ricardi, Simona Osella‐Abate, Roberto Zanetti and Anna Sapino. Their work appears in journals such as Archiv für Pathologische Anatomie und Physiologie und für Klinische Medicin, Endocrine Pathology, Endocrine Related Cancer, Cancers and Biomedicines.
